rgareus | falktx`: can Carla load both win32 and win64 VST plugins? if wine32 and wine64 are installed? | 17:45 |
youki | rgareus, i can load 32 and 64 winVST plugins using Carla on my system | 17:53 |
*** zth has joined #kxstudio | 17:59 | |
*** ArturShaik has quit IRC | 18:12 | |
*** tjingboem has joined #kxstudio | 18:19 | |
*** tjingboem has quit IRC | 18:31 | |
*** gkm has joined #kxstudio | 18:41 | |
falktx` | rgareus: yes | 19:27 |
rgareus | falktx`: how do you handle this? process-separation and multi-arch libwine? | 19:30 |
rgareus | ie /usr/lib/i386-linux-gnu/libwine.so & /us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/libwine.so ? | 19:30 |
falktx` | rgareus: I use a real win32 application (compiled with mingw) with a small dll compiled by winegcc | 19:31 |
falktx` | the winegcc lib exposes linux apis to the win32 app (semaphore and shared mem) | 19:31 |
falktx` | rgareus: nothing special is used, just winegcc https://github.com/falkTX/Carla/blob/master/source/jackbridge/Makefile | 19:32 |
falktx` | the "special" stupid thing that I needed to handle was about the weird win32 calling convention | 19:33 |
rgareus | falktx`: there's winegcc32 and winegcc64 | 19:33 |
rgareus | they use a different wineloader. | 19:33 |
falktx` | regular wine loaded in ubuntu can load both 32 and 64bit | 19:33 |
falktx` | wine64 only loads 64bit | 19:33 |
*** Animtim has quit IRC | 19:34 | |
rgareus | falktx`: that's like debian/stable (gcc4). gcc5 seems to be different (new binutils) wine32 and wine64 are separate (at least in current testing) | 19:34 |
falktx` | oh, I haven't dealt with that yet | 19:35 |
falktx` | did the wine abi changed? | 19:35 |
rgareus | might be a temporary thing. transition. | 19:35 |
rgareus | falktx`: the linker relocation changed | 19:36 |
*** Animtim has joined #kxstudio | 19:36 | |
falktx` | so all old winelib stuff is broken now? | 19:37 |
rgareus | might be artifacts of the gcc5 transition. IDK yet, but i get "unrecognized relocation" errors unless wine matches the architecture. | 19:37 |
rgareus | avlinux brought me on to this. he does ardour+VST builds | 19:38 |
rgareus | with gcc5 | 19:38 |
